I store mine (87 900T convertible) in a barn with a false floor made of wood. This is great because it's not on the wet ground. Last winter I really didn't do anything other than cover it with a very good fitted cover. The barn has no electricity and only a small window but I put a solar powered trickle charger on the battery. I don't know how much good this did but I wanted to keep the battery in the car so I could drive it every once in a while when the snow melted and the salt was off the road. I probably drove it 4 or 5 times during the winter and everything worked great.
